Publishing Content
Control which talents, boards, and portfolios appear on your agency's portfolio website.
The Talents, Boards, and Portfolios sections of the Site module let you control exactly what content appears on your external portfolio website. Each section shows only your external content and provides toggles to publish or unpublish items from the site.
Talents
Route: Site > Talents
This section shows all talents with External visibility and lets you control which ones appear on your portfolio site.
Publishing Talents
Each talent has a Site Visible toggle. Turn it on to publish the talent to your site, or off to remove them.
- Only talents with External visibility appear in this list — internal-only talents are never exposed
- A talent must be both External and Site Visible to appear on the portfolio website
- Changes take effect when you next push to the site (or immediately with live sync enabled)
Batch Actions
To publish or unpublish multiple talents at once:
- Select talents using the checkboxes next to each name
- Use the Select All checkbox to select every visible talent, or pick individually
- Click the batch action button to toggle visibility for all selected talents
Searching
Use the search bar to filter the talent list by name or talent number. This is helpful when you have a large roster and need to find specific talents quickly.

Profile Fields Visibility
A collapsible Profile Fields Visibility card appears above the talent list. This controls which profile fields and sections are available for the portfolio website.
Always available (cannot be hidden): name, preferred name, display name, profile image, talent type, talent number, and slug.
Configurable fields:
| Field / Section | Description |
|---|---|
| Bio | Talent biography text |
| Description | Short tagline |
| Gender | Gender identity |
| Pronouns | Preferred pronouns |
| Nationality | Country of origin |
| Birth Place | City/region of birth |
| Social Links | Instagram, Twitter/X, TikTok, and other social media links |
| Profile Details | Contact information, languages, skills, and addresses |
| Measurements | Height, weight, body measurements, shoe size, eye/hair color |
| Preferences | Work preferences and availability |
| Custom Attributes | Agency-defined custom fields and attribute groups |
All fields default to on. Toggle any field off to hide it from the external site. Changes take effect immediately — no publish step required. A summary below the card title shows how many fields are currently hidden.
Important: This configuration works alongside the Show on profile setting in Settings > Talent Attributes. If a system group (e.g., Measurements, Preferences) has "Show on profile" turned off in Talent Attributes, it will be hidden from the site regardless of this toggle. Both must be on for the data to appear.
Social Links are separated from Profile Details because most agencies want talent social media on their portfolio site even when other profile sections (contacts, addresses) are hidden.
Boards
Route: Site > Boards
This section shows all boards with External visibility and lets you control which ones appear on your portfolio site.
Publishing Boards
Each board row has a Site Visible toggle. Turn it on to publish the board to your site, or off to remove it.
- Only boards with External visibility appear in this list
- A board must be both External and Site Visible to appear on the portfolio website
- The site-visible toggle is independent from the board's external visibility setting
Viewing Board Details
Click any board row to expand it and see the site-visible talents within that board. Each expanded row shows:
- Talent avatars and names
- A link icon to navigate to the board's detail page in the Boards module
- A badge showing how many talents are assigned to the board
Portfolios
Route: Site > Portfolios
This section is a read-only view of portfolios that appear (or could appear) on your site. It does not create or modify portfolios — it shows what your portfolio site receives.
Two Tabs
Site Portfolios
Shows the exact portfolios your portfolio site currently serves, organized as:
Talent (expandable) > Board > Portfolio gallery cards
Each portfolio card displays: cover image (or placeholder), title, media count, category indicator, and default portfolio badge. This data comes from board-portfolio assignments on site-visible boards — the same data the API serves.
All External
Shows every external portfolio across your account, including system portfolios not assigned to any talent. This tab is useful for finding portfolio links to use in blog posts and CMS pages.
- Grouped by talent (expandable rows)
- System/unassigned portfolios shown in a separate group at the bottom
Filtering
Both tabs provide:
- Search bar — matches talent name, board title, or portfolio title
- Talent dropdown — filter to a specific talent (or "System/Unassigned" on the All External tab)
Site-Live Indicators
When a talent, board, or portfolio is live on your site, NowRep shows visual indicators throughout the platform to remind you that changes will have public impact.
Globe Badge (Library Views)
A small amber globe icon appears on cards in the library views:
- Talent cards — next to the E/I visibility badge
- Board cards — next to the visibility badges
- Portfolio cards — next to the portfolio title
The badge only appears when all conditions are met — the entity must be External and Site Visible.
Live-on-Site Banner (Detail Pages)
An amber callout banner appears at the top of detail pages for live content:
- Talent profile: "This talent is live on your external site. Changes to their profile, photos will be reflected publicly."
- Board detail: "This board is live on your external site. Changes to talents, cover image, and details will be reflected publicly."
- Portfolio detail: "This portfolio is on a board that is live on your external site. Changes to media and ordering will be reflected publicly."
On-Site Filter
Each module library (Talents, Boards, Portfolios) has a globe filter button in the toolbar. Click it to show only entities currently live on the site. Click again to clear the filter. When active, a filter info bar appears below the toolbar with a Clear button.
